Abstract
The utility model discloses a kind of Stacked sludge dewatering machines for handling brewing wastewater, including rack, dehydration column is provided in rack, it is connected with several in dehydration column and determines ring, it is two neighboring to determine activity grafting between ring there are one rotating rings, helical axis is equipped with by driving motor in dehydration column, helical axis, which runs through, determines ring and rotating ring, the surface for determining ring is provided with several hemisphere jut portions, the surface of rotating ring is provided with elastic sheet metal, the edge of elastic sheet metal is fixedly connected with the edge of rotating ring, the center of elastic sheet metal and rotating ring is equipped with cavity, rotating ring and determine to connect by the first spring body between ring, first spring body runs through elastic sheet metal, first spring body is fixedly connected with rotating ring, determine ring surface and is provided with sliding slot, the sliding of first spring body is connected in sliding slot, elastic expanded metals is socketed on first spring body.The utility model can improve the deficiencies in the prior art, reduce rotating ring and determine the sludge adhesion amount of ring surface.

Background technology
During brewing fermentation, a large amount of sewage is will produce, after tentatively staticly settling, bottom will produce sewage
Sludge contains a variety of active ingredients in this kind of sludge, fertilizer and other chemical products is processed to after dehydration concentration.China
Utility model CN 204981548U disclose a kind of Stacked sludge dewatering machine, are squeezed using the folded spiral shell formula for determining ring and rotating ring de-
Water-bound realizes the dehydration for sludge.This Stacked sludge dewatering machine in use for some time, due to rotating ring and determines ring
Surface can adhere to sludge, so needing to clean it using cleaning device, reduce the whole Homes Using TV of equipment.

It is using advantageous effect caused by above-mentioned technical proposal:The utility model is by improving rotating ring and determining the table of ring
Face structure realizes the automatically cleaning of its surface sludge, to reduce surface during rotating ring is with ring progress relative displacement is determined
Sludge adhesion amount.When rotating ring and when determine ring and mutually squeezing, hemisphere jut portion generates elastic expanded metals and elastic sheet metal and squeezes
Deformation, with determining diametrically moving for ring and rotating ring, in the case where the deformation of the first spring body drives, elastic expanded metals respectively with elasticity
Sheet metal generates phase mutual friction with ring surface is determined, to be cleared up with the sludge for determining ring surface rotating ring.Meanwhile utilizing elasticity
The elastic deformation of expanded metals and elastic sheet metal makes its surface be constantly in during periodic elastic deformation, can prevent it
The sludge curing on surface lumps.By installing vibrating motor additional, the exciting force of its generation can be utilized, to determine the sludge of ring surface into
Row swing crushing improves sludge cleaning effect.Rubber buffer can reduce the risk that entire rack generates resonance.
